  • - **Fresh Seafood Mix** (shrimp, squid, mussels, or fish fillets)
  • - **Chicken Breast or Thigh** (optional for Thai chicken variation)
  • - **Lemongrass Stalks** (bruised for flavor)
  • - **Kaffir Lime Leaves** (for authentic Thai aroma)
  • - **Galangal Root** (Thai ginger substitute)
  • - **Thai Chilies** (adjust for spice level)
  • - **Fish Sauce** (for umami and saltiness)
  • - **Lime Juice** (freshly squeezed for tanginess)
  • - **Mushrooms** (straw mushrooms or oyster mushrooms)
  • - **Tomato** (sliced for added sweetness)
  • - **Cilantro** (for garnish and freshness)
  • - **Thai Basil Leaves** (optional for extra flavor)
  • - **Chicken or Seafood Stock** (as the soup base)
  • - **Coconut Milk** (optional for creamy Tom Yum variation)
  • - **Palm Sugar or Brown Sugar** (to balance flavors)
  • - **Shallots or Onion** (for depth of flavor)
  • - **Garlic** (minced for aroma)
  • - **Chili Oil or Chili Paste** (optional for extra heat)
